Again, thanks! | | | | Joined: Jul 2010 Posts: 36 Wrench Fetcher | | Wrench Fetcher Joined: Jul 2010 Posts: 36 | I want to say a 1 ton flywheel/ clutch had a different bolt pattern (flywheel to pressure plate) than 1/2 ton. I used a 216 flywheel from a 1 ton on my 235 (so I could keep stomp start; 139 vs 168 tooth, not 1 vs 1/2 ton) that I put in my '49 1/2 ton and I think I had to use a matching 1 ton clutch set. I believe the 1 ton flywheel was thicker, too. | | |
